Immerse yourself in the captivating history and culture of the indigenous Sámi people at Riddo Duottar Museat, a unique museum located in Kokelv, Norway. This tourist attraction offers an insightful experience into the traditions, art, and lifestyle of the Sámi, making it a must-visit for anyone eager to understand this fascinating culture.

Local tips
- Check the museum's schedule for special events or workshops to enhance your visit.
- Plan to spend at least an hour to fully explore the exhibits and learn about Sámi culture.
- Consider visiting during the summer months when more activities and events are usually available.
- Don't miss the gift shop for unique Sámi handicrafts and souvenirs to take home.
- Engage with the staff, as they can provide valuable insights and stories about the exhibits.
